Yes, I am talking about Ekta Kapoor, creative head of Balaji Telefilms. She is renowned actor Jeetendra’s pampered daughter and proud sister of actor Tushar Kapoor.

Few facts of Ekta kapoor would surprise all of us, that during her childhood she suffered from extreme obese and from low self esteem. she was below an average student of Bombay Scottish school and Mithibai College. Her only interest was watching television, which she did whenever she could.

But who knew that one day the same aimless girl who did not believe in excellence or hard work, will become the reign queen of Indian television industry.

As she was least interested in higher studies, At the age of 16 she joined the company of Kailash Surendranath, the ad/feature-filmmaker. But failed to succeed her career in it.

After her bachelor’s degree in Commerce, and under the advice and financial backing of her father, Ekta started up her production house, Balaji Telefilms, in 1994. Where hardly she gained an average recognisation.

The twist in her career took place in the year 2000, where Ekta managed to catch and ride the wave of satellite television revolution in India, to an amazing results.

She introduced Indian television audiences  like “kyonki saas bhi kabhi bahu thi” and many more “K”  tag daily serial soap, at a time when weekly episodes were the order of the day.

When talking about her achievement, Ekta was awarded with Ernst & Young (E&Y) “Start up Entrepreneur Of The Year award in 2001.”

At the 6th Indian Telly Awards 2006, She bagged the Hall Of Fame award for her contributions and awarded for her entrepreneurial skills and achievements.

Her quest for success did not end up within the televisions boundaries but  she  also dared to venture as a producer for several hindi movies. Despite being failed several time, she did not give up anytime, and her years struggle and hard work was paid with list of block buster movies  like  “Kya Kool Hai Hum, Shootout at Lokhandwala. Love sex and Dhoka, Ragini MMS, once upon a time in Mumbai and who can forget her latest Dirty Picture.”

When talking about Ekta’s entrepreneurship and leadership qualities, which contributed to her outstanding success is her complete hands-on manager. From source of information, she closely involves with every aspect of her serials, be it the script, cast, sets, the dress and make-up of the characters, or the marketing of serials.

And most important as head of Balaji Telefilms, she supervises a team of associate, creative directors and executive producers. And most surprising a fact is personally she auditioned the actors who played the various parts in the serials, as she believes strongly, she has a knack for choosing the right faces for the right parts.............


These were the few information about Ekta Kapoor, whose journey started with several failures and disappointment but now seems no end to her success and achievement.
